Transaction 019f789d15efb9ffce7072e29a33ea076d278451990256680344506d90061942

2 Input
2 Outputs
  • 019f789d15efb9ffce7072e29a33ea076d278451990256680344506d90061942:0
  • value  6423494
    address  37oUJfAbYTS5nC41KJFna4oNSBdArTUSYP
  • 019f789d15efb9ffce7072e29a33ea076d278451990256680344506d90061942:1
  • value  995410
    address  34FbrdGEkVoedXFkEvQhwTB6LZ66frNdGC